Holy Night: Demon Hunters (2025) — Darkness Rises in Seoul’s Shadows
Introduction
The South Korean film Holy Night: Demon Hunters storms into 2025 with a thrilling fusion of action, horror, and supernatural suspense. Directed by Lim Dae-hee and starring Ma Dong-seok and Seohyun, the movie plunges audiences into a Seoul haunted by demons, cults, and chaos. Blending stylish action choreography with chilling exorcisms, it stands as one of the most ambitious genre films to come out of Korean cinema in recent years.
Plot Overview
Set in modern-day Seoul, the story follows a mysterious trio known as Holy Night — an elite, secretive team of demon hunters tasked with combating evil forces that ordinary people cannot see. When a wave of brutal ritual murders and mass possessions begins to spread through the city, they uncover the sinister rise of a demonic cult known as The Black Mass, whose goal is to summon an ancient evil to claim the world of the living.
Each member of the team brings unique abilities to the fight: brute strength, spiritual intuition, and tactical precision. But as the demons grow stronger and the truth behind the cult’s leader is revealed, the hunters must confront not only monsters from another realm — but also the darkness within their own hearts.

Cast and Characters
-
Ma Dong-seok delivers his trademark power as Ba Woo, the fearless warrior whose fists speak louder than words. His physicality and raw charisma anchor the film’s action sequences.
-
Seohyun stars as Sharon, the group’s spiritual guide and empath, who can sense demonic energy and perform exorcisms. Her performance balances grace and strength.
-
Lee David plays Kim Gun, the youngest member and tactical genius of the team, bringing emotional weight and wit to the trio.
-
Kyung Soo-jin portrays Jung-won, a psychiatrist who joins the fight to save her sister, Eun-seo (played by Jung Ji-so), a girl possessed by one of the film’s most terrifying demons.
The chemistry between the characters combines humor, tension, and camaraderie, providing balance between horror and heart.

Critical Reception and Legacy
Upon release, Holy Night: Demon Hunters quickly became one of Korea’s most talked-about films of 2025. Critics praised its dynamic direction, high production value, and emotional core, while audiences were captivated by its mix of Hollywood-scale action and deeply rooted Korean mythology.
Though some found the pacing relentless, most agreed that the film succeeded in elevating the supernatural action genre — proving that Korean cinema can deliver spectacle without losing its soul.
